From the AltWire Archives: Immortalized

Disturbed Return To Stage For Album Release

After four years in hiatus, Disturbed are making a return to the stage August 21st in their hometown of Chicago, on the same dayย Immortalizedย drops. The only single released so far,ย “The Vengeful One,”ย is still holding ...